Understanding Electrical Bus Vane Compressors
So, what exactly is an electrical bus vane compressor? At its core, it’s a device designed for compressing air or gas, using a system of vanes mounted on a rotor. Unlike traditional compressors, these electrical models are powered by electricity rather than fossil fuels. This shift is crucial, as it eliminates harmful emissions associated with combustion engines.
The Benefits of Electrical Bus Vane Compressors
One of the key advantages of electrical bus vane compressors is their energy efficiency. According to a study by the U.S. Department of Energy, electrical compressors can operate at efficiency rates as high as 85%, compared to just 60% for traditional gas-powered models. This means significant cost savings on energy bills and a lesser impact on the environment.
Moreover, these compressors are inherently quieter, making them more pleasant to operate in residential and commercial settings. This leads to a more comfortable and productive work environment, reducing the stress often associated with noisy machinery.
Real-World Applications
You might be wondering, where are electrical bus vane compressors actually used? They’ve found their place in a plethora of applications, from manufacturing processes and food preservation to HVAC systems in commercial buildings. For instance, many food processing plants are adopting these compressors for refrigeration, ensuring a longer shelf life for perishable goods without compromising on energy costs.
